 bad Section Student Branch SPS Faculty Advisors Meet-up.\n\nAbstract\nThis
  talk introduces phase-based time-frequency filtering as an alternative to
  classical beamforming. In this approach\, classical beamforming is decomp
 osed into direction-of-arrival estimation and direction-based attenuation.
  Such decomposition frees the design of the directivity pattern from senso
 r arrangement constraints\, enabling the creation of sharp beams with a sm
 all number of sensors.\n\nAs an example\, audio beamforming for PC applica
 tions will be presented\, along with a design technique that achieves a co
 nstant beam-width across frequencies in multiple channels. Evaluation resu
 lts demonstrate the effectiveness of this approach\, confirming the succes
 sful realization of constant beam-width designs.\nSpeaker :Akihiko K. Sugi
